School Assembly News Headlines Today begins with significant national developments. Authorities have restored internet services in parts of Manipur after a temporary suspension due to security concerns. Officials reviewed the situation carefully before lifting restrictions, aiming to restore normalcy and ensure smooth communication across the region.
In Assam, a strategic infrastructure achievement has drawn attention. A specially designed emergency runway built along a national highway has been inaugurated, allowing aircraft to land during critical situations. This development strengthens emergency preparedness and highlights how infrastructure projects are being planned with both civilian and defense utility in mind.

Wildlife protection efforts also made headlines. Officials carried out a major rescue operation involving endangered species that were being transported illegally. The incident underscores the continued challenge of wildlife trafficking and the need for strict enforcement measures.
